Description 

Can you say vertical jug climbing? This route follows the orange and purple streaks up the vertical wall left of Fahter and Son.

This route is very popular and for good reason.

Despite the easy grade it can seem heady to lead and there is the element of loose rock involved on this route.

It's worth the walk in though, the moves are fantastic and the route unforgettable for beginners.


Location 

Look left from Father and Son to the obvious vertical face just past an overhanging area. Best to rappel from the anchors.


Protection 

Bolts, bolted anchors.
